Costa Rica celebrates first day of condom use promotion

September 4, 2017 by Staff News Writer

On Monday morning, authorities celebrated the first day of promoting the use of the female and male condom, and the water-based lubricant.

Since 2011, Costa Rica has had a policy of sexual health, which seeks to provide the elements for the safe exercise of sexual rights.

The decree to promote condom and water-based lubricant opens a space to talk about the importance of these inputs in the exercise of the right to a timely, pleasant and responsible sexuality,”

said Gabriela Solano, specialist in sexology and use of the female condom.

Kathya Gosser, from Student Life of the Ministry of Public Education (MEP), commented that educational centers are, above all, protective centers.

A place where we can transmit cultural capital, which is often the only one that some children and adolescents have,”

said Grosser. The spokeswoman observed that the courses of affectivity and sexuality recently reformed come to complement other subjects, so that the minors have a comprehensive sexual education.

The Executive Decree emphasizes the right of the entire population to enjoy a safe and informed sexual life. It also calls on all public authorities to promote the correct and systematic use of condoms in the national territory.

Studies indicate that one in five men have never been taught how to use a condom. In addition, 80% of women who used the female condom say they liked it, but urge truthful and scientific information about its use.

Karen Mayorga, Minister of Health, mentioned that over the last few years health care has been taken over by sexual health care, but there has been no progress in the way it was intended.
